Key benefits of carbon fiber.
Carbon fiber fabrics are characterized by a combination of light weight high strength and high stiffness.
It is commonly fabricated into various shapes including carbon fiber sheets rods and fabric or a tube shape.
Carbon fiber is designed be used with a resin system in order to create hard laminate parts.
Low stretch typical cf has tensile modulus of 30 million psi which is the same as steel.

Strength typical cf has a tensile strength of 500 000 psi compared to 100 000 for steel and 5 000 psi for nylon.
